Athletics
The first weekend of the Victorian Track and Field champs held at Lakeside saw some great results.
 
Tahj Seelig-Schattner (Maccabi) won the gold medal in the under 18 high jump with a pb leap of 1.63m. Tahj just edged out fellow Jewish athlete Noa Kino (Glenhuntly) who cleared the same height. Both girls have qualified for the Australian Championships to be held in Sydney later this month.
Ori Drabkin set two Australian 100m records – when he placed second in the under 16 para 100m. Ori ran a massive pb of 15.00 sec to set new records in both the under 16 and under 18 age categories for T35 athletes. Ori has also qualified for the Australian Championships.
Gidon Datt (100m) , Skye Edelstein (400m) and Liam Mischel (400m) all made their respective under 15 finals. Gidon clocked a (legal wind) pb of 12.23sec in the final ( having earlier run a wind assisted 12.06sec in his heat). 
Liam also ran a fine 1500m as did Jarrod Zuchowski in the under 17 1500m with a time of 4min 21.64 sec (pb) just missing the finals. 
Fellow under 17 athlete Ryan Herman also just missed the 400m final – running a pb of 54.81 sec.
 
Also congratulations to club coach Dave Brock who won the open 110 Hurdles gold medal.

Golf Club News
Maccabi national championship 2020

The annual premier event on the calendar was held at the Mornington peninsula.
It was well attended with many representatives from NSW as well as a warm welcome to two female competitors crossing the Nullabor to attend.
We were blessed with ideal golf conditions on all 3 days.
The first day we were at The National playing the Moonah course which is always challenging and in superb condition.
Scores with solid without being outstanding with the exception being a stunning 73 of the stick by Giora Friede to put what was to be an insurmountable lead in the stroke competition
The stableford competitors were tightly bunched at the top.
The Dunes was the venue on the second day and was enjoyed by all and the competition in all divisions was set up for an exciting finale.
Rosebud was set up in pristine condition and the pins were in challenging positions with many competitors left puzzled by the often severe slopes to overcome to get their putts to the hole .
In the women’s division the runaway winner was Janet stuk ahead of Fay Swart and Tracy Silbert.
The finish in all the men’s categories was was gripping.
Michel Aisenberg after a hiatus returned to triumph in. C grade with a total of 97 from Michael Burd.
B grade was won by Peter Janovic by 1 shot from Steven Wagen with a total of 101.
A grade was won by Giora. Friede on 100 from David Fajnkind by a single shot.
In the overall national championship not even a shot separated first from second.
After a sluggish start Colin Goldman stormed home with two great rounds to finish on 101 to win on a count back from Peter Janovic to take the title.

Maccabi FC Walking Football play at AAMI Park

Sunday 1 March saw a first ever for Walking Football Maccabi FC when 10 members and 3 staff strutted their stuff at AAMI Park under lights in front of over 7,500 fans.
To be fair the fans where there to see the Melbourne City FC v Brisbane Roar game but at half time the Maccabi FC Walking Footballers entertained the surprised crowd with the orange team scoring 3 goals against the green teams one.
Each goal scored was cheered on the by the crowd to the delight of the team members who left the ground after play with broad smiles across their faces.
Thank you to football community partner Melbourne City FC for making this happen, we look forward to many more games at AAMI Park in the future.

Tennis Club News
Kooyong LTC 100+ Champions

Kooyong LTC Mens Doubles 100+ combined age
 
Former multiple Maccabi Tennis Club Champion , Joel Fredman, and his partner, Stephen Sharp, fellow former NEJTC champions from their younger playing days, won the Kooyong Lawn Tennis Club Combined 100+ years Mens’ Doubles Event last weekend.
 
They defeated the 3 rd , 2 nd , and 1 st seeded pairs on their way to winning the coveted Title !
 
It was a high standard event, and the top seed pair who they defeated in the first round, included the Kooyong Head Coach , Glen Busby, who is the World No.1 Singles Champion in the 60 + years group.
